亚洲乱码中文字幕综合,中国熟女仑乱hd,亚洲精品乱拍国产一区二区三区,一本大道卡一卡二卡三乱码全集资源,又粗又黄又硬又爽的免费视频

spf13-vim – Vim編輯器終極發(fā)布

  發(fā)布時(shí)間:2016-12-13 10:19:31   作者:佚名   我要評論
spf13-vim是一個(gè)跨平臺和VIM插件和各種資源的Vim,gVim 和MacVim是高度可定制的,它可以在Linux,Windows和MacOS X系統(tǒng)以及其他類Unix系統(tǒng)中,它遵循vim的傳統(tǒng)的感覺,因?yàn)樗峁┝水?dāng)今的功能

spf13-vim是一個(gè)跨平臺和VIM插件和各種資源的Vim,gVimMacVim是高度可定制的。

它可以在Linux,Windows和MacOS X系統(tǒng)以及其他類Unix系統(tǒng)中,它遵循vim的傳統(tǒng)的感覺,因?yàn)樗峁┝水?dāng)今的功能,如插件管理系統(tǒng),自動(dòng)完成,標(biāo)簽等等。

建議閱讀: 了解vi/vim編輯器-新手指南

spf13-vim下提供的顯著插件包括:

Vundle VIM插件管理器

Vundle是基于準(zhǔn)確的原則,建立Pathogen一個(gè)優(yōu)秀的系統(tǒng),但與使用GitGithub上集成的插件管理系統(tǒng)。

Vunle文件管理器

Vunle文件管理器

NERDTree Explorer Vim插件

NERDTree是一個(gè)文件瀏覽器插件,提供項(xiàng)目抽屜功能給用戶的VIM編輯。

NerdTree Explorer插件Vim

NerdTree Explorer插件Vim

ctrlp Vim的文件查找器

Ctrlp是替代命令-T插件用100%的VIM插件。它支持一種直觀快速的方法從文件系統(tǒng)(使用正則表達(dá)式和模糊查找),打開緩沖區(qū)和最近使用的文件加載文件。

Vim的Ctrlp文件查找器

用于Vim的Ctrlp文件查找器

環(huán)繞處理所有的‘”[{}]”‘等

環(huán)繞聲是處理對的工具“的環(huán)境。”周圍的例子包括括號,報(bào)價(jià)和HTML標(biāo)簽。這些環(huán)境與Vim所指的文本對象密切相關(guān)。

Surround在Vim中為您打造一系列的環(huán)境

Surround在Vim中為您打造一系列的環(huán)境

NERDCommenter – Vim中的注釋代碼

NERDCommenter是一個(gè)插件,允許用戶處理代碼中的注釋,不論文件類型。

NerdCommenter評論Vim的代碼

NerdCommenter評論Vim的代碼

Synthetic集成語法檢查Vim

Syntastic是一個(gè)語法檢查的插件,而他們被保存并打開通過外部語法檢查執(zhí)行緩沖區(qū)。如果檢測到任何語法錯(cuò)誤,則向用戶發(fā)送通知,因此,用戶不必編譯其代碼或執(zhí)行其腳本來找到它們。

綜合語法檢查

語法檢查Vim

Numbers.vim – 為Vim添加行號

Numbers.vim是根據(jù)不同的模式,用戶處于相對編號(正常模式)和絕對編號(插入模式)之間的插件交匯處。

這使得用戶能夠在正常模式下用相對行號毫不費(fèi)力地移動(dòng)代碼。在插入模式下寫代碼時(shí)再次顯示正確的行號。

Numbers.vim向Vim添加行號

Numbers.vim向Vim添加行號

Vim的NeoComplCache Autocomplete ++ Plugin

NeoComplCache是一個(gè)強(qiáng)大和輝煌的自動(dòng)完成插件與片段額外的支持。它可以從字典,緩沖區(qū),全向和片段模擬自動(dòng)完成。

Neocomplcache Autocomplete ++ Plugin for Vim

Neocomplcache Autocomplete ++ Plugin for Vim

Fugitive為Vim添加Git集成

Fugitive增加了在vim的Git目錄執(zhí)著的Git支持。

Fugitive為Vim添加Git集成

Fugitive為Vim添加Git集成

PIV為Vim添加PHP編輯

PIV提供了現(xiàn)代化的Vim PHP集成與PHP更好的支持5.3+,包括最新的語法,功能,更好的折疊,等等。

PIV為Vim添加PHP編輯

PIV為Vim添加PHP編輯

Vim中的一切表格化對齊

Tabularize使用戶能夠調(diào)整自己的等號和其他幾個(gè)字符語句。

表格化在Vim中對齊代碼

表格化在Vim中對齊代碼

Tagbar在Vim中添加標(biāo)簽生成和導(dǎo)航

Tagbar需要exuberant-ctags,并會自動(dòng)創(chuàng)建一個(gè)用戶打開的文件標(biāo)簽。它還提供了一個(gè)面板,以便輕松瀏覽標(biāo)簽。

Tagbar在Vim中添加標(biāo)簽生成和導(dǎo)航

Tagbar在Vim中添加標(biāo)簽生成和導(dǎo)航

EasyMotion在Vim中跳轉(zhuǎn)到任何地方

在EasyMotion提供了Vim中使用的運(yùn)動(dòng)互動(dòng)的方式。

EasyMotion在Vim中跳轉(zhuǎn)到任何地方

EasyMotion在Vim中跳轉(zhuǎn)到任何地方

此外,spf13-vim:

配備了一些額外的語法,如Markdown , TwigGit提交。包括sunized和spf13-vim顏色包(ir_black,molokal,peaksea)。包含與snipmate或NeoComplCache一起使用的片段的完整集合。如何在Linux系統(tǒng)中安裝spf13-vim

之前您繼續(xù)安裝spf13-vim,請確保您的系統(tǒng)上安裝了GitcURL ,否則,運(yùn)行下面的命令正確按照分發(fā)安裝它們:

$ sudo apt-get install git curl  
[On Debian based systems]$ yum install git curl           
[On CentOS based systems]

一旦兩個(gè)軟件包已被安裝,你可以走得更遠(yuǎn)在您的系統(tǒng)和重要的備份您當(dāng)前Vim的配置文件使用自動(dòng)安裝腳本來安裝spf13-vim。

因此,在終端中鍵入(或復(fù)制和粘貼)以下命令以運(yùn)行自動(dòng)安裝程序:

$ curl http://j.mp/spf13-vim3 -L -o - | sh

如果您已經(jīng)安裝了spf13-vim,您可以按以下步驟更新到最新版本:

$ cd $HOME/.spf13-vim/$ git pull$ vim +BundleInstall! +BundleClean +q

如何在Linux中配置和使用spf13-vim

安裝完成后,關(guān)閉當(dāng)前終端并打開另一個(gè)終端會話。 spf13-vim帶有一個(gè)高度優(yōu)化.vimrc是非常良好的組織和折疊部分,其中每個(gè)部分都標(biāo)記,每個(gè)選項(xiàng)都被注釋。

.vimrcspf13-vim安裝的配置文件有助于應(yīng)對spf13-vim的共同缺點(diǎn),如在所有的操作系統(tǒng)中使用一個(gè)配置文件,校正錯(cuò)誤的拼寫( :W , :Q加上許多),配置包括插件,設(shè)置接口使用vim的功能(包括omnicomplete,行號,語法高亮,正確的標(biāo)尺和狀態(tài)行等)加上更多。

$ vi ~/.vimrc

spf13-vim配置

spf13-vim配置

您可以在文件中添加任何本地定制~/.vimrc.local~/gvimrc.local ,萬一文件已經(jīng)存在或者自行創(chuàng)建。

例如,您可以覆蓋默認(rèn)配色方案并使用peaksea,如下所示:

$ echo colorscheme peaksea >> ~/.vimrc.local 

~/.vimrc.bundles文件導(dǎo)入spf13的各種插件。 然而,添加(或刪除單個(gè)包)自己的包,創(chuàng)建文件~/.vimrc.bundles.local 。

例如,以下命令將添加一個(gè)額外的包:

$ echo Bundle \'spf13/vim-colors\' >> ~/.vimrc.bundles.local

下面是截圖顯示spf13-vim用不同的配色方案的工作:

spf13-vim-working-example

spf13-vim-working

如果你覺得spf13-vim不那么有用,可以完全使用以下命令將其刪除。

$ cd ~/.spf13-vim-3/$ ./uninstall.sh

有關(guān)如何使用各種插件的更多信息,執(zhí)行其他自定義和其它更多信息,請?jiān)L問http://vim.spf13.com/ 。

在這篇文章中,我們談到了spf13-vim,有用的VIM插件和資源,強(qiáng)大的集合,以提高Vim,gVim和MacVim文本編輯器 。

請記住使用下面的反饋部分來詢問任何問題,或向我們提供您對文章的想法。你也可以給我們?nèi)魏晤愃频某绦虻男畔U(kuò)展Vim核心功能或增強(qiáng)其性能。

相關(guān)文章

  • linux系統(tǒng)下Centos中"vim配置"到底有多強(qiáng)大

    當(dāng)我們在linux系統(tǒng)中使用vim編輯器時(shí),總感覺vim編輯器的界面不是太美觀,不能讓用戶使用的舒服,不僅僅頁面設(shè)置不習(xí)慣,沒有顯示的行號,也沒有自動(dòng)的縮進(jìn),頁面的背景也
    2016-11-22
  • linux的vim編輯器使用詳解 中文WORD版

    本文檔主要講述的是linux的vim編輯器使用詳解;配置文件是Linux系統(tǒng)的顯著特征之一,其作用有點(diǎn)類似于Windows 系統(tǒng)的注冊表,只不過注冊表是集中管理,而配置文件采用了分
    2016-11-09
  • Vim編輯器使用手冊 中文WORD版

    本文檔主要講述的是Vim編輯器使用手冊;希望對大家的學(xué)習(xí)會有幫助;感興趣的朋友可以過來看看
    2016-11-09
  • 學(xué)習(xí)vi和vim編輯器 中文版 第7版pdf格式

    將說明使用這兩種程序編輯文檔的基礎(chǔ)技巧,并討論高級工具,例如交互式宏與擴(kuò)展編輯器的腳本——我們的內(nèi)容編寫成容易遵循步驟操作的風(fēng)格,成就本書的經(jīng)典地位
    2015-10-26
  • Linux系統(tǒng)Vim編輯器如何安裝YouCompleteMe插件?

    Linux系統(tǒng)中想要讓Vim編輯器發(fā)揮更大的作用,就要對它安裝一些插件,比如說YouCompleteMe插件,本文就來介紹Linux系統(tǒng)Vim如何安裝YouCompleteMe插件的相關(guān)內(nèi)容
    2015-09-02
  • Linux在VIM編輯器中修改Tab為4個(gè)空格的方法

    使用VIM編輯器為了提高我們的編輯速度,經(jīng)常會在編輯器中設(shè)置一些快捷方式,在VIM編輯器中設(shè)置Tab鍵為4個(gè)空格的方法,感興趣的朋友不要錯(cuò)過
    2015-05-21
  • gvim文本編輯器配置及相關(guān)插件安裝圖文教程

    Vim是從vi發(fā)展出來的一個(gè)文本編輯器。代碼補(bǔ)完、編譯及錯(cuò)誤跳轉(zhuǎn)等方便編程的功能特別豐富,在程序員中被廣泛使用。
    2013-10-15
  • vim編輯器中文參考手冊 vim編輯器學(xué)習(xí)指南 PDF高清版

    經(jīng)常按書中的指示進(jìn)行示例性的操作, 在學(xué)習(xí)Vim眾多精致的技巧時(shí), 不要貪圖一下子全都掌握, 最好是看一條技巧后, 馬上在編輯器上進(jìn)行操作
    2012-06-15

最新評論